The hotel is located in Vanke Jincheng, Daping, Chongqing. It is adjacent to Longhu Shidai Tianjie, and there is Shiyoulu Subway Station nearby, providing convenient transportation. The hotel features an elegant and quiet environment, with exquisite and unique decoration. It offers various types of guest rooms, which are equipped with facilities such as refrigerators and smart toilets. All kinds of supporting facilities are complete. The bedding is from well - known brands, designed for deep sleep. There is a restaurant in the hotel, serving delicious meals. It also has a gym, a laundry room, etc., meeting your leisure and business needs. It is an ideal choice for accommodation during your trip.

The Kempinski Hotel Chongqing (Chongqing Kaibinsiji Jiudian) is a five-star hotel situated by the Yangtze River and close to the Chongqing International Conference & Exhibition Center. The Chongqing Jiangbei International Airport is about a 40-minute drive away.On offer at this international Chongqing hotel are rooms and suites equipped with high-speed Internet access, high-definition flat screen TVs, rainforest showers and bathtubs. In-room dining service is also available.The Guo Hui Yan Chinese restaurant serves Cantonese cuisine and spicy Sichuan cuisine. The Kempi Deli provides guests a venue to enjoy Western style pastries and traditional desserts. After a day of travel, guests can enjoy drinks in the lounge.

The Hilton Chongqing (Chongqing Xi'Erdun Jiudian) is conveniently located just 4 km (2.4 mi) from Jiefangbei in downtown Chongqing and 1 km (0.6 mi) from the Caiyuanba Railway Station. Wi-Fi in public areas and parking for a fee are available at this hotel. The hotel features an award-winning restaurant that serves international cuisine, while Cantonese, Sichuan and local Chongqing specialties are on offer in the Chinese restaurant. A banquet hall and several fully equipped meeting rooms accommodate guests hosting business or social events. The property's spa offers a range of treatments, and includes an area exclusively for women. A swimming pool and fitness center are also on the premises.Smoking is prohibited in the hotel.
